Aqua Cloud Security Platform is ranked 5th in DevSecOps with 16 reviews while Check Point CloudGuard Code Security is ranked 7th in DevSecOps with 11 reviews. Aqua Cloud Security Platform is rated 8.0, while Check Point CloudGuard Code Security is rated 8.4. The top reviewer of Aqua Cloud Security Platform writes "Reliable with good container scanning and a straightforward setup". On the other hand, the top reviewer of Check Point CloudGuard Code Security writes "Good security and functionality with helpful support". Aqua Cloud Security Platform is most compared with Prisma Cloud by Palo Alto Networks, Wiz, Snyk, Red Hat Advanced Cluster Security for Kubernetes and SUSE NeuVector, whereas Check Point CloudGuard Code Security is most compared with Snyk.
